You alert folder generally can be set very small 1gb or less because nothing is actually stored in that folder unless you store high res alert images - which are not needed unless you have a specific case use.

Yep I have over 20TB of storage and my alerts is set to 1GB.

Even though the alerts folder is empty, it is hidden files that are the thumbnail pointers to the BVR files, so with an alerts folder that large that is why you are over 400,000 clips because it now has pointers to bvr files that don't exist anymore.

BI gets unstable after 200,000 clips.
